Output 53db0090d50d5f2ebbecc1bf9d5c2ffb986f2a06298c0625e8f9c4caa2a9cbfb:0

value
1512519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94bc42b42767f93eb8f985bfe9a01ae40259985e OP_EQUAL
address
3FFTTWQS1qcRy5wCx83w83Hi9rvKyG1fPg
transaction
53db0090d50d5f2ebbecc1bf9d5c2ffb986f2a06298c0625e8f9c4caa2a9cbfb
confirmations
377300
spent
true